Jak przekonwertować plik obrazu JPEG 2000 (.j2c) do formatu PDF przy użyciu GroupDocs.Conversion dla platformy .NET

Wstęp

Konwersja plików graficznych JPEG 2000 (.j2c) do powszechnie dostępnych formatów, takich jak PDF, może uprościć Twój przepływ pracy. Dzięki GroupDocs.Conversion dla .NETta konwersja staje się prosta i wydajna. Ten samouczek przeprowadzi Cię przez proces, zapewniając, że masz wszystkie informacje potrzebne do łatwego wykonywania konwersji.

W tym przewodniku omówimy:

  • Instalowanie GroupDocs.Conversion dla .NET
  • Konfigurowanie i inicjowanie środowiska
  • Implementacja kodu do konwersji plików J2C do formatu PDF
  • Praktyczne zastosowania i przypadki użycia

Zacznijmy korzystać z tego potężnego narzędzia konwersji!

Wymagania wstępne

Zanim zaczniesz, upewnij się, że masz następujące rzeczy:

  • .NET Framework: Twoje środowisko programistyczne powinno obsługiwać platformę .NET (najlepiej .NET Core 3.1 lub nowszą).
  • GroupDocs.Conversion dla .NETZainstaluj tę bibliotekę za pomocą konsoli NuGet Package Manager lub .NET CLI.
  • Środowisko programistyczne: Użyj programu Visual Studio lub innego środowiska IDE zgodnego z językiem C#.

Zalecana jest podstawowa znajomość języka C# i zrozumienie, jak korzystać z bibliotek w środowisku programistycznym.

Konfigurowanie GroupDocs.Conversion dla .NET

Instalacja

Dodaj GroupDocs.Conversion do swojego projektu za pomocą konsoli Menedżera pakietów NuGet lub korzystając z interfejsu wiersza poleceń .NET:

Konsola Menedżera Pakietów NuGet

Install-Package GroupDocs.Conversion -Version 25.3.0

Interfejs wiersza poleceń .NET

dotnet add package GroupDocs.Conversion --version 25.3.0

Nabycie licencji

GroupDocs oferuje bezpłatny okres próbny, aby poznać funkcje swojej biblioteki. Aby uzyskać rozszerzony dostęp, rozważ złożenie wniosku o tymczasową licencję lub zakup bezpośrednio od Dokumenty grupowe.

Podstawowa inicjalizacja i konfiguracja w C#

Zainicjuj GroupDocs.Conversion w swoim projekcie:

using GroupDocs.Conversion;

Przewodnik wdrażania

W tej sekcji przedstawimy proces konwersji pliku J2C do formatu PDF w postaci prostych kroków.

Ładowanie pliku źródłowego

Przegląd

Załaduj plik obrazu JPEG 2000 (.j2c) za pomocą Converter klasa dostarczona przez GroupDocs.Conversion. Ta klasa obsługuje różne formaty wejściowe do konwersji.

Wdrażanie krok po kroku

Załaduj plik J2C

using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/sample.j2c"))
{
    // Logika konwersji będzie tutaj.
}
  • Parametr: Zastępować "YOUR_DOCUMENT_DIRECTORY/sample.j2c" z rzeczywistą ścieżką do pliku.

Konwersja do PDF

Przegląd

Konwertuj swój plik J2C do PDF, określając opcje konwersji specyficzne dla PDF. Ten krok przekształca Twój obraz do powszechnie dostępnego formatu.

Wdrażanie krok po kroku

Ustaw opcje konwersji

var options = new PdfConvertOptions();
  • Zamiar: PdfConvertOptions określa, że dane wyjściowe powinny być w formacie PDF.

Wykonaj konwersję

string outputFile = "YOUR_OUTPUT_DIRECTORY/j2c-converted-to.pdf";
converter.Convert(outputFile, options);
  • Parametry:
    • outputFile: Ścieżka, w której zostanie zapisany przekonwertowany plik PDF. Upewnij się, że ten katalog istnieje lub utwórz go wcześniej.

Porady dotyczące rozwiązywania problemów

Jeżeli podczas konwersji wystąpią błędy:

  • Sprawdź, czy plik wejściowy nie jest uszkodzony i jest prawidłowo sformatowany.
  • Sprawdź, czy wszystkie ścieżki są poprawne, zwłaszcza dla plików wejściowych i wyjściowych.
  • Sprawdź czy wersja GroupDocs.Conversion pasuje do innych zależności w Twoim projekcie.

Zastosowania praktyczne

  1. Archiwizacja:Konwertuj obrazy J2C do formatu PDF, aby ułatwić archiwizację i udostępnianie na różnych platformach.
  2. Systemy zarządzania dokumentacją: Zintegruj tę funkcję konwersji z systemami wymagającymi jednolitych formatów PDF.
  3. Branża wydawnicza:Użyj tej metody, aby przekonwertować obrazy wysokiej jakości na potrzeby publikacji cyfrowych.

Rozważania dotyczące wydajności

Aby zoptymalizować wydajność:

  • W przypadku dużych plików lub jednoczesnego wykonywania wielu konwersji należy uruchamiać konwersje w wątku w tle.
  • Monitoruj wykorzystanie pamięci podczas konwersji, zwłaszcza podczas przetwarzania dużych partii plików.
  • Upewnij się, że Twoja aplikacja prawidłowo obsługuje wyjątki, aby zapobiec awariom podczas konwersji.

Wniosek

Posiadasz teraz wiedzę, aby konwertować pliki J2C do PDF-ów za pomocą GroupDocs.Conversion dla .NET. Ta umiejętność otwiera możliwości w zakresie obsługi i zarządzania dokumentami. Rozważ eksplorację bardziej zaawansowanych funkcji oferowanych przez GroupDocs.Conversion, takich jak przetwarzanie wsadowe lub obsługa dodatkowych formatów.

Gotowy, aby to wypróbować? Zanurz się w powyższych fragmentach kodu, dostosuj je do swoich wymagań i zacznij konwertować!

Sekcja FAQ

  1. Czym jest GroupDocs.Conversion dla .NET?
    • To potężna biblioteka umożliwiająca programistom konwersję różnych formatów dokumentów w aplikacjach .NET.
  2. Czy mogę konwertować inne formaty obrazów za pomocą tej metody?
    • Tak, GroupDocs.Conversion obsługuje wiele formatów obrazów wykraczających poza J2C.
  3. Czy korzystanie z GroupDocs.Conversion wiąże się z jakimiś kosztami?
    • Dostępna jest bezpłatna wersja próbna, a w celu dłuższego użytkowania oferowane są różne opcje licencjonowania.
  4. Jak postępować z dużymi plikami podczas konwersji?
    • Rozważ konwersję w częściach lub optymalizację wykorzystania pamięci systemu, aby efektywniej zarządzać większymi plikami.
  5. Gdzie mogę znaleźć więcej materiałów na temat GroupDocs.Conversion?

Zasoby